js怎么添加php

不及物动词 其他 102

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    很抱歉,但是JS无法直接添加PHP代码,因为JavaScript是一种客户端脚本语言,而PHP是一种服务器端脚本语言。它们在运行环境和语法上有很大的区别,不能直接相互嵌入。不过,可以通过调用服务器端的PHP接口来实现JS与PHP的交互。可以使用AJAX技术将JS中的数据传递给服务器端的PHP脚本进行处理,并将处理结果返回给JS进行展示。具体实现方法可以参考AJAX的相关文档和教程,例如使用XMLHttpRequest对象发送请求和处理响应。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    根据标题所述,在JavaScript中如何添加PHP?

    1. 使用AJAX:AJAX(Asynchronous JavaScript and XML)是一种在不刷新整个网页的情况下从服务器加载数据的技术。在JavaScript中,您可以使用AJAX来向服务器发送PHP请求,并在页面上处理返回的数据。您可以使用原生JavaScript编写AJAX请求,也可以使用第三方库如jQuery来简化代码编写过程。

    2. 内嵌PHP代码:在JavaScript中内嵌PHP代码可以通过将PHP代码以字符串形式作为JavaScript的一部分来实现。然后,您可以通过使用eval()函数来执行这些PHP代码。这种方法适用于需要在客户端动态生成PHP代码的情况。

    3. 使用服务器端渲染:服务器端渲染是指将网页的生成过程放在服务器端完成,然后将生成的网页发送到客户端显示。在这种情况下,您可以在服务器端使用PHP来生成网页的部分或全部内容,并将其嵌入到JavaScript中。

    4. 使用PHP和JavaScript混编:将PHP和JavaScript混编是一种常见的方法,可以实现更复杂的功能。您可以使用PHP来处理数据和逻辑,然后使用JavaScript来处理网页的交互和动态效果。在这种方法中,PHP和JavaScript通常会通过AJAX或服务器端渲染进行通信。

    5. 使用框架和库:有许多现成的JavaScript框架和库可以帮助您在JavaScript中添加PHP功能。例如,Laravel框架提供了内置的JavaScript框架,可以使您更轻松地将PHP和JavaScript集成在一起。另外,一些JavaScript库如Vue.js和React.js也提供了与服务器端语言集成的方式,可让您使用PHP和JavaScript开发更加灵活和高效的应用程序。

    总结起来,要在JavaScript中添加PHP功能,您可以使用AJAX进行异步通信,内嵌PHP代码或使用服务器端渲染来生成网页内容,使用PHP和JavaScript混编实现复杂功能,以及使用现有的框架和库来简化开发过程。这些方法中的选择取决于您的具体需求和技术栈。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要在JS中添加PHP代码,可以通过以下步骤来进行操作。

    1. 在HTML中引入JS文件
    首先,在HTML文件的``或``标签中引入JS文件。可以使用`
    ```

    2. 创建PHP文件
    在服务器上创建一个PHP文件,以`.php`作为文件的扩展名。PHP文件中可以包含任何合法的PHP代码,包括与数据库连接、数据处理、表单提交、文件上传等相关的代码。

    ```php

    ```

    3. 在JS中使用AJAX向PHP发送请求
    可以使用AJAX来与服务器上的PHP文件进行交互。通过AJAX,可以在不重新加载整个页面的情况下,向服务器发送请求并接收响应。

    ```javascript
    var xhttp = new XMLHttpRequest();
    xhttp.onreadystatechange = function() {
    if (this.readyState == 4 && this.status == 200) {
    // 处理服务器的响应
    }
    };
    xhttp.open("GET", "your_php_file.php", true);
    xhttp.send();
    ```

    4. 处理PHP文件的响应
    当服务器返回响应时,可以在JS中对其进行处理。可以通过`responseText`属性来获取服务器返回的文本响应,也可以通过`responseXML`属性来获取服务器返回的XML响应。

    ```javascript
    if (xhttp.readyState == 4 && xhttp.status == 200) {
    var response = xhttp.responseText;
    // 处理服务器的响应
    }
    ```

    通过以上步骤,可以在JS中添加PHP代码,并通过AJAX与服务器进行交互。这样可以实现动态加载数据、进行用户认证、处理表单提交等操作。请注意,为了安全性考虑,在编写PHP代码时要进行输入验证和防止SQL注入等安全措施。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部